In the world of snake breeding, Ben Renick was a rock star, known worldwide among the rare reptile and snake community. By 2017, Ben was 29 years old and had thousands of valuable snakes, including a 200 pound anaconda. On June 8th, 2017, Ben’s wife Lynlee came home to find him dead on the floor of his snake facility.

According to the study, 50% of surveyed physicians who use the internet have consulted Wi...On June 8, 2017, police were called to the offices of Renick Reptiles, a snake-breeding operation in New Florence, Missouri, an agricultural community about 75 miles west of St. Louis. A breeder named Lynlee Renick told cops she’d just found the dead body of her husband, Ben Renick, the 29-year-old founder of the business and a …NEW FLORENCE, Mo. (Editor's note, 10/18: An earlier version of this story said prosecutors made an agreement with Lynlee Renick to cooperate in exchange for immunity.Ben Renick was the recipient of a trust after his father died. Its assets went to Ben Renick and his children, not to Lynlee. Lynlee did receive, though, money she had paid into the trust and a stipend for her daughter.
